Risperidone (Risperdal). Risperidone is also approved by the FDA for the treatment of acute mania. It acts as an atypical antipsychotic at doses up to 4-6mg/day. Over this dose, and at lower doses in children and the elderly, risperidone acts more like a typical antipsychotic in that extrapyramidal side effects are common. [Pg.86]

We prefer low doses of atypical antipsychotics as a first-line treatment. In this way, the threat of extrapyramidal symptoms is largely avoided without having to use a second anticholinergic medication to offset antipsychotic side effects. Risperidone 0.25-0.5mg/day, olanzapine 2.5mg/day, quetiapine 25mg/day, ziprasidone 20mg/day, or aripiprazole 2.5-5mg/day are reasonable starting doses. The typically higher doses used to treat schizophrenia are usually not necessary. [Pg.321]

The conventional antipsychotics have little effect on the negative psychotic symptoms such as autism, stupor and emotional withdrawal. The so-called atypical antipsychotics, or second-generation antipsychotics, like the heterocyclic compound risperidone, the benzamide sulpiride and several diben-zepines of which clozapine is the best known, have a broader spectrum which means that they also have an effect on the negative psychotic symptoms. Most share a common attribute of working on serotonin receptors as well as dopamine receptors. They have a low risk of extrapyramidal side effects. [Pg.349]

Atypical neuroleptics. Because of the limited effectiveness and safety of conventional neuroleptics in TS, clinicians have turned to a new generation of neuroleptics that have been introduced for the treatment of schizophrenia. Risperidone, a member of a class of antipsychotics that blocks both DA and serotonin receptors, has been established as superior to placebo and equal, or superior, to haloperidol in the treatment of schizophrenia (Chouinard et al. 1993 Marder and Meibach 1994]. Risperidone has a more favorable side-effect profile than that of conventional neuroleptics and may have less potential for producing tardive dyskinesia. Compared with haloperidol, fewer extrapyramidal side effects are observed with risperidone in doses of 6 mg/ day or less. As encouraging reports appear in the literature (Lombroso et al. 1995 Stamenkovic et al. 1994 van der Linden et al. 1994], risperidone is currently being widely used by clinicians to treat tic disorders. [Pg.492]

Quetiapine also has a chemical structure related to that of clozapine (Fig. 11—36), but it has several differentiating pharmacologic (Fig. 11—41) and clinical features, not only as compared with clozapine (Fig. 11—37) but also as compared with risperidone (Fig. 11-39) and olanzapine (Fig. 11-40). Quetiapine is very atypical in that it causes virtually no EPS at any dose and no prolactin elevations. Thus, quetiapine tends to be the preferred atypical antipsychotic for patients with Parkinson s disease and psychosis. It is also useful in schizophrenia, bipolar disorder, and other types of psychosis, in which it has few extrapyramidal side effects. [Pg.435]

Risperidone has been developed as a combined D2/5-HT2A receptor antagonist. In addition, it has a high affinity for 5-HT1A and 5-HT7 receptors. Whether such an effect has any relevance to its beneficial effects on the negative symptoms of schizophrenia, and lack of extrapyramidal side effects at moderate therapeutic doses, is unknown. An important advantage of risperidone over clozapine lies in its lack of antagonism of muscarinic receptors. [Pg.272]

Conventional antipsychotics improve symptoms of hyperactivity and impulsivity, but may have negative effects on learning and cognitive functioning as well as extrapyramidal side effects (e.g., dystonia and tardive dyskinesia) that limit their usefulness. The atypical antipsychotics risperidone, olanzapine, quetiapine, and ziprasidone have been used to control severe aggression in refractory cases of ADHD, particularly if conduct disorder or bipolar disorder coexists. More studies are needed to clarify their place in therapy. ... [Pg.1138]

At present there are several medications that have been approved that involve the neurochemical serotonin. The first two medications are clozapine and risperidone and the two newer medications are Seroquel and Zyprexa. To date, these medications have been termed the atypical antipsychotic medications, because they are effective in reducing symptoms of schizophrenia and are less likely to cause extrapyramidal side effects than the other antipsychotic medications (Karper Krystal, 1996). [Pg.183]

Low doses of risperidone have been reported to attenuate negative symptoms of schizophrenia with a low incidence of extrapyramidal side effects. Extrapyramidal effects are commonly seen, however, with doses of risperidone in excess of 6 mg/day. Other atypical antipsychotic agents—quetiapine (seroquel) and olanzapine (zyprexa)—act on multiple receptors, but their antipsychotic properties are thought to be due to antagonism of DA and 5-HT. [Pg.200]
